It is today Lego Star Wars: The Saga Skywalker, a game that has asked for a considerable effort on the part of the Developers of TT Games, who did not hesitate to clarify that it was about Their most ambitious game since the beginning of their career. Nine movies to trace, 380 playable characters, 119 vessels and vehicles and 5 years of development, the path to its exit was long and often perilous. But developers can now blow, especially since the reception reserved by the specialized press turns out to be positive. On Metacritic indeed, Lego Star Wars: The Saga Skywalker is doing with the average rating of 84% in its PS5 version for 32 Review identified. In detail, there is only one test that is under the 75% mark and therefore gets a yellow note, considered mixed.
